  script_name("Cisco IOS XE Software IPv6 Denial of Service Vulnerability");

  script_xref(name:"URL", value:"https://tools.cisco.com/security/center/content/CiscoSecurityAdvisory/cisco-sa-20170320-aniipv6");

  script_tag(name:"vuldetect", value:"Checks if a vulnerable version is present on the target host.");

  script_tag(name:"solution", value:"See the referenced vendor advisory for a solution.");

  script_tag(name:"summary", value:"A vulnerability in the Autonomic Networking Infrastructure (ANI) feature of
Cisco IOS XE Software could allow an unauthenticated, remote attacker to cause a denial of service (DoS)
condition.");

  script_tag(name:"insight", value:"The vulnerability is due to incomplete input validation on certain crafted
packets. An attacker could exploit this vulnerability by sending a crafted IPv6 packet to a device that is
running a Cisco IOS XE Software release that supports the ANI feature.

A device must meet two conditions to be affected by this vulnerability:

  - The device must be running a version of Cisco IOS XE Software that supports ANI (regardless of whether ANI is
configured)

  - The device must have a reachable IPv6 interface.");

  script_tag(name:"impact", value:"An exploit could allow the attacker to cause the affected device to reload.");
